Hallo,
floorplan läuft inzwischen auf über 3000 Installationen.
Zu diesem ,,Jubiläum" hat Markus (mluckey) arrange per drag&drop beigesteuert – dafür vielen Dank!
Erweiterte Funktionsweise im Arrange-Mode:
- Wie bisher den Arrange-Mode aktivieren (attr <name> fp_arrange 1) und über das arrange-popup neue devices hinzufügen durch Auswählen aus der oberen Liste und anschließendem Klick auf ,,add" .
Neu: solange der arrange-mode aktiviert ist, können nun alle devices per drag&drop verschoben werden, ohne sie im arrange-popup auswählen zu müssen. Nach jedem Verschieben wird das zugehörige Attribut auf den devices sofort automatisch aktualisiert.
Während drag&drop kann man außerdem an einem (unsichtbaren) Grid ausrichten. Dieses hat bei gedrückter Shift-Taste die Schrittweite 10px.
Beim Verschieben wird ausserdem an anderen devices ausgerichtet ("snap"), dies lässt sich durch drücke den Ctrl-Taste deaktivieren.
Zum Verändern des Style nach wie vor im arrange-popup das zu verändernde device aus der unteren Liste auswählen und ,,select" klicken.
Auch hier gibt es ein neues feature: wenn man den cursor in das Feld für X- oder Y-Position klickt, kann man nun auch mit den Cursortasten für hoch/runter die Koordinaten verändern. Dabei gilt wie oben: bei zusätzlich gedrückter gedrückter Shift-Taste wird um 10px verändert.
Weitere Infos dazu gibt's hier: http://forum.fhem.de/index.php/topic,31863.0.html
In diesem Fred bitte auch feedback und ggf. diesbezügliche Fehlermeldungen posten.
Außerdem habe ich die fhem-Befehle für
copy, rename und delete für floorplan erweitert. Es wird nun auch das userattr fp_<name> auf allen devices mitverarbeitet, die im jeweiligen floorplan enthalten sind. So werden also z.B. bei copy nun alle device-Zuordnungen auf die Floorplan-Kopie ,,mitgenommen", nur das Hintergrundbild muss noch manuell kopiert werden.
Weiterhin viel Spaß mit floorplan,
Uli
PS: Wie üblich: kommt ab morgen via update.